gui.widget_analog_digital_converter module

This widget contains the functionality of the analog_digital_converter hardware class provided in analog_digital_converter.py. The widget can be executed as a standalone version if the correct National Instruments adc is connected and the correct port/settings are chosen.

Functionalities provided in this widget:

  1. Connect to an ADC

  2. Set samples to acquire for an single acquisition

  3. Set acquisition time in seconds fo a single acquisition.

class WidgetAnalogDigitalConverter(*args, obj=None, adc=None, **kwargs)[source]

Bases: PyQt5.QtWidgets.QGroupBox, ui_analog_digital_converter.Ui_GroupBox_adc

update_acquisition_time()[source]
update_samples_to_acquire()[source]
update_values()[source]
work(qt_obj: <module 'PyQt5.QtWidgets' from 'C:\\ProgramData\\Anaconda3\\lib\\site-packages\\PyQt5\\QtWidgets.pyd'>, adc_attr: str, adc_method: str)[source]